A Director Who Defined Generations
Rob Reiner’s directorial achievements alone would have secured his place in cinematic history. From This Is Spinal Tap to The Princess Bride, When Harry Met Sally…, Stand by Me, and A Few Good Men, Reiner demonstrated a rare versatility. He moved effortlessly between satire, romance, coming-of-age drama, fantasy, and courtroom thrillers, often redefining genres in the process.
Colleagues frequently described him as a director who trusted actors and prioritized storytelling above spectacle. Actors who worked with Reiner recalled sets marked by respect, collaboration, and an unwavering commitment to emotional truth. Many credited him with helping shape their careers and encouraging performances that became career-defining.

Beyond Entertainment: A Public Voice
In recent decades, Reiner became equally known for his outspoken political engagement. He used his platform to speak candidly about democracy, authoritarianism, and civic responsibility, particularly during turbulent moments in American politics.
Late-night hosts acknowledged this side of Reiner with particular reverence, noting that he never separated his values from his work. Even when facing criticism, Reiner remained unapologetic, insisting that silence was not an option in moments of moral urgency.
For many younger viewers and creators, Reiner represented a model of how artists can remain engaged citizens without compromising their creative integrity.
